Introduction
The idea of healing with food is not a new one. There’s nothing new under the sun. We absolutely know that food can heal us. It can also harm us. When you go to the grocery store and you see food in boxes, what do you think? The majority of these boxed foods aren’t really food because the nutrients in most of these foods
are dead.
The difference between living food and dead food is that living food retains its vital nutrients; vital nutrients are the elements that are necessary for sustaining life. For example, when you consume a carrot, you know it is a living plant. When you eat a steak, you know it originated from a cow. Yet, when you eat a chili cheese flavored cracker, where did its ingredients come from? Is there any real chili or cheese in that cracker? If not, what was used to create the chili cheese? Chances are, it was someone in a lab coat conjuring up a new chemical formula with a blend of proprietary substances that can be patented to taste
like chili cheese. That is my definition of a dead food.
Whether you are buying organic boxes, or just regular boxes, that food is not alive. By definition, boxed food is processed food. Processed food has been rendered inert or unable to rot. Digestion is the process in which the body breaks down and absorbs nutrients. If the product begins as dead food,
there are no nutrients for you to absorb. Not only are nutrients absent from these processed foods, but your body has to work to break down the chemical components that are there. You get no benefit from the food; only the sensation of eating. I have learned after being really sick, that my body craves and desperately needs living food to be healthy.
Once upon a time, I heard something profound from an author/educator named Kristin Urdiales. Her message was that our bodies need real nutrients that come from real food. Real food is necessary for the body to heal and function optionally. Not fake food. Not food-like substances. Not just eating to make the hunger go away. Real, nutrient rich, vitamin packed food.
What have you eaten today? Did it come from a box? Did any of your meals or snacks contain something other than sugar, wheat, and chemicals? Did you eat a banana or a green bean? What kind of meat did you eat? Do you know where your eggs came from? For most of us, we don’t have a good answer to any of these questions. In these pages, you’ll learn what to eat, how to eat it, and why you’re eating it.
A lot has changed for me over the years, including my health. I now feel better than I’ve ever felt in my entire life (and I just hit the big four-two this year.). Anyone can do this. You can do this. It’s radical. It’s simple. And it’s all about food.

Chapter 1
Eating to Heal
In the years before I discovered Healing Foods, I took twenty vitamin pills a day. I had transitioned to eating mostly organic foods and ate very little gluten or wheat, but I continued to eat processed foods. It was organic food to be sure, but it certainly wasn’t living food. I thought I was doing great, but I still wasn’t feeling great. My own health symptoms continued with autoimmune struggles, anxiety and depression, and thyroid and hormone issues. I had to drag my body through each day and I knew this wasn’t God’s best for me.
